Background
This old stalwart dates back in design to about 1989 and I believe mine was made in 1991. The Arcam Alpha uses one of the first DAC chips around, the famous TDA1541(A). Here’s a good page dedicated to players featuring this chip: Lampizator guy. 2NeoDigits / Helios Network Media Players
I recently had cause to resurrect my old NeoDigits Helios X3000 network media player, and noticed that Helios have deceased. Sadly this means links to their software and firmware are no longer available. Thanks to Ravi Srivastava and Sean on myce I was able to find alternative links, although as of December 2012 these are no longer active either. Fortunately I grabbed everything whilst I still could.
